Creative Writing- found poem


Found Poem 
Devon Stanaford

Animal came closer to the bars                                 
Knelt close to the cheetah
Heart beating fast
Not scared
Only excited

Felt cheetah’s hot breath
He had amber eyes,
Steady but sad
Soft but bristly
Moist nose            

Big pink tongue unfolded
Licked my hand
Tongue warm and rough
Like sandpaper dipped into hot water

Climbed over chain
Cheetah following
Heavy man in uniform came running towards us
Holding gun and nightstick
Running with hands on his hips

Shouting about regulations
Idiots have been killed climbing into cages
We had to leave immediately
Heard people whispering
But the fools were not worth the time
Who cares what they thought?
